Sports and Games Meet Concludes on Children’s Day at DWS, Roing
A week-long Sports and Games Meet at Divine Word School Roing, concluded on Children’s Day in the august presence of Shri. HABUNG Halyang, Dy. SP, Roing and other dignitaries from Roing Township.
Speaking to the children on the occasion, he exhorted the students to use their energy and time positively for the betterment of self , society , the state and country as a whole . He was speaking during the closing ceremony of the week-long celebration of Annual Sports and games meet of Divine Word School on the occasion of Children’s day on November 14.
“One must be best in whatever they do, be it in sports, cultural activities or studies and must carry forward the values that one learn at home and school for the future.” said the Chief Guest. He also shared with the children the life of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ru. “Nehru was a friend of children who used to call him as “Chancha Nehru” Wherever he went he made friendship with children. He was a man with a great Vision for our country.
After awarding the medals and congratulating the winners of different events. He also motivated all the participants to be winners in life, he advised them to set up proper goals and devote their time and energy to their studies. Earlier the celebration begun with the garlanding the bust of Nehru and lighting of lamp by Chief Guest Dy. SP Shri Habung Halyang and Guest of Honour Shri Tao Tadap UPO, Roing.
